julkilausuttu
Julkilausuttu is a Finnish word that translates to "publicly announced" or "publicly disclosed" in English. It is commonly used in the context of political or legal matters, where information is made available to the public. The term is often used to describe situations where sensitive or confidential information is inadvertently or intentionally revealed to the public, potentially causing harm or embarrassment to individuals or organizations.
